75841594
Nov 5, 1999
Aug 28, 2001
IMPACT MEDIA COMMUNICATIONS INC.
Subscribe
PRE-RECORDED VIDEO AND AUDIO TAPES, COMPUTER DISKS AND CD-ROM DISKS FEATURING INFORMATION PERTAINING TO PARENTING